Reasons to consider the Intel Core i9-13900E

  • CPU is newer: launch date 7 month(s) later
  • 8 more cores, run more applications at once: 24 vs 16
  • 8 more threads: 32 vs 24
  • Around 8% higher clock speed: 5.20 GHz vs 4.80 GHz
  • Around 50% more L1 cache; more data can be stored in the L1 cache for quick access later
  • 2.4x more L2 cache, more data can be stored in the L2 cache for quick access later
  • Around 10% better performance in PassMark - CPU mark: 34049 vs 30875

Reasons to consider the Intel Core i7-12850HX

  • Around 18% lower typical power consumption: 55 Watt vs 65 Watt
  • Around 4% better performance in PassMark - Single thread mark: 3719 vs 3592
